Definitions from Wiktionary (avocation)
▸ noun: (obsolete) A calling away; a diversion.
▸ noun: A hobby or recreational or leisure pursuit.
▸ noun: That which calls one away from one's regular employment or vocation.
▸ noun: Pursuits; duties; affairs which occupy one's time; usual employment; vocation.
▸ noun: The calling of a case from an inferior to a superior court.
